Understanding Video Labelling Tools

Video labelling tools are specialized software designed to annotate video content. This process involves tagging segments of video data to identify and classify objects, actions, and scenes within the footage. By applying precise annotations, organizations can curate datasets that are pivotal for training robust AI models and facilitating ML applications.

These tools cater to a variety of industries, including but not limited to:

  • Autonomous Vehicles: Identifying road signs, pedestrians, vehicles, and other relevant objects.
  • Healthcare: Analyzing patient treatments and surgical procedures through pre-recorded videos.
  • Security: Monitoring surveillance footage for suspicious activities.
  • Sports Analytics: Annotating player movements and game strategies through match footage.

Key Features of Effective Video Labelling Tools

When selecting a video labelling tool, several features should be prioritized to ensure maximum efficiency and user satisfaction:

User-Friendly Interface

A tool with a clean, intuitive interface enables users of all skill levels to navigate and utilize the software efficiently. A less complex setup encourages more team members to get involved in the annotation process.

Multiple Annotation Methods

Different videos require different types of annotations. The best tools offer versatile annotation methods, including:

  • Bounding Boxes: Creating rectangular areas around identified objects.
  • Polygons: Outlining irregularly shaped objects for precise identification.
  • Key Frame Annotation: Selecting pivotal frames for labeling within the video.

Collaboration Tools

In a team-oriented environment, collaboration tools are essential. This includes features that allow multiple users to work on the same projects simultaneously, facilitating easy feedback and revisions.

Integration Capabilities

The ability to seamlessly integrate with other software applications and platforms can enhance workflow. Tools that work alongside data management systems, or provide direct output formats suitable for machine learning frameworks, save valuable time and resources.

Challenges in Video Labelling

While video labelling holds immense potential, it is accompanied by several challenges that businesses often face:

Time Consumption

Manual video annotation can be a labor-intensive process, especially when dealing with lengthy footage. Automated solutions can alleviate this burden but come with their own set of complexities, including the need for extensive training datasets to achieve acceptable accuracy levels.

Data Privacy Concerns

When handling sensitive video data, such as that found in healthcare or security, strict data privacy regulations must be adhered to. Organizations need to ensure that their video labelling processes comply with legal requirements and ethical standards to protect personal information.

Best Practices for Effective Video Labelling

To mitigate challenges and enhance the efficiency of video annotation projects, consider the following best practices:

  1. Establish Clear Guidelines: Define specific annotation criteria and quality standards at the outset to ensure consistency.
  2. Invest in Training: Equip annotators with the necessary skills and knowledge to utilize the tools effectively.
  3. Leverage Automation Wisely: Use automated labelling features cautiously but supplement them with manual oversight to maintain accuracy.
  4. Conduct Regular Quality Audits: Implement a system of continuous feedback and quality checks to identify potential issues before they escalate.
